Revert "Add nodetool gettraceprobability command" from 2.1 This reverts commit 57d48a9ba074810ebb25324d3bfc4db086a1c44d.
Project: http://git-wip-us.apache.org/repos/asf/cassandra/repo Commit: http://git-wip-us.apache.org/repos/asf/cassandra/commit/542bb1fa Tree: http://git-wip-us.apache.org/repos/asf/cassandra/tree/542bb1fa Diff: http://git-wip-us.apache.org/repos/asf/cassandra/diff/542bb1fa Branch: refs/heads/trunk Commit: 542bb1fa4741aaad62ce9e239fc4220bdc893ee0 Parents: 57d48a9 Author: Brandon Williams <brandonwilli...@apache.org> Authored: Mon Aug 31 17:10:21 2015 -0500 Committer: Brandon Williams <brandonwilli...@apache.org> Committed: Mon Aug 31 17:10:21 2015 -0500 ---------------------------------------------------------------------- CHANGES.txt | 1 - .../org/apache/cassandra/tools/NodeProbe.java | 2 -- .../org/apache/cassandra/tools/NodeTool.java | 1 - .../tools/nodetool/GetTraceProbability.java | 33 -------------------- 4 files changed, 37 deletions(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/cassandra/blob/542bb1fa/CHANGES.txt ---------------------------------------------------------------------- diff --git a/CHANGES.txt b/CHANGES.txt index d57eaf7..7841f9b 100644 --- a/CHANGES.txt +++ b/CHANGES.txt @@ -2,7 +2,6 @@ * Only check KeyCache when it is enabled * Change streaming_socket_timeout_in_ms default to 1 hour (CASSANDRA-8611) * (cqlsh) update list of CQL keywords (CASSANDRA-9232) - * Add nodetool gettraceprobability command (CASSANDRA-10234) 2.1.9 http://git-wip-us.apache.org/repos/asf/cassandra/blob/542bb1fa/src/java/org/apache/cassandra/tools/NodeProbe.java ---------------------------------------------------------------------- diff --git a/src/java/org/apache/cassandra/tools/NodeProbe.java b/src/java/org/apache/cassandra/tools/NodeProbe.java index 51b1c93..caa12c3 100644 --- a/src/java/org/apache/cassandra/tools/NodeProbe.java +++ b/src/java/org/apache/cassandra/tools/NodeProbe.java @@ -971,8 +971,6 @@ public class NodeProbe implements AutoCloseable return ssProxy.getStreamThroughputMbPerSec(); } - public double getTraceProbability() {return ssProxy.getTraceProbability();} - public int getExceptionCount() { return ssProxy.getExceptionCount(); http://git-wip-us.apache.org/repos/asf/cassandra/blob/542bb1fa/src/java/org/apache/cassandra/tools/NodeTool.java ---------------------------------------------------------------------- diff --git a/src/java/org/apache/cassandra/tools/NodeTool.java b/src/java/org/apache/cassandra/tools/NodeTool.java index cc6e6d4..8e88f45 100644 --- a/src/java/org/apache/cassandra/tools/NodeTool.java +++ b/src/java/org/apache/cassandra/tools/NodeTool.java @@ -138,7 +138,6 @@ public class NodeTool GetCompactionThreshold.class, GetCompactionThroughput.class, GetStreamThroughput.class, - GetTraceProbability.class, GetEndpoints.class, GetSSTables.class, GossipInfo.class, http://git-wip-us.apache.org/repos/asf/cassandra/blob/542bb1fa/src/java/org/apache/cassandra/tools/nodetool/GetTraceProbability.java ---------------------------------------------------------------------- diff --git a/src/java/org/apache/cassandra/tools/nodetool/GetTraceProbability.java b/src/java/org/apache/cassandra/tools/nodetool/GetTraceProbability.java deleted file mode 100644 index 3940790..0000000 --- a/src/java/org/apache/cassandra/tools/nodetool/GetTraceProbability.java +++ /dev/null @@ -1,33 +0,0 @@ -/* - * Licensed to the Apache Software Foundation (ASF) under one - * or more contributor license agreements. See the NOTICE file - * distributed with this work for additional information - * regarding copyright ownership. The ASF licenses this file - * to you under the Apache License, Version 2.0 (the - * "License"); you may not use this file except in compliance - * with the License. You may obtain a copy of the License at - * - * http://www.apache.org/licenses/LICENSE-2.0 - * - * Unless required by applicable law or agreed to in writing, software - * distributed under the License is distributed on an "AS IS" BASIS, - * W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. - * See the License for the specific language governing permissions and - * limitations under the License. - */ -package org.apache.cassandra.tools.nodetool; - -import io.airlift.command.Command; - -import org.apache.cassandra.tools.NodeProbe; -import org.apache.cassandra.tools.NodeTool.NodeToolCmd; - -@Command(name = "gettraceprobability", description = "Print the current trace probability value") -public class GetTraceProbability extends NodeToolCmd -{ - @Override - public void execute(NodeProbe probe) - { - System.out.println("Current trace probability: " + probe.getTraceProbability()); - } -}